Viper armor most flexible stat for both chrono and mirage?

Breakdown of best in slot gear per game mode (desire and ease of use wise):

Open World PvENot really important, everything sort of works. Viper and Trailblazer will outperform everything as far as survivability and damage though no matter if mesmer, chrono or mirage. This choice should be personal preference since you are not limited in any way.

DungeonPower all the way but mesmer and any of its elites is not an ideal class here unless you plan on using skips with teleport.

FractalsFavor power and especially support chrono. Not as restrictive as raids but as support chrono you will have an easier time to get groups.

Mesmer - berserker full power buildChrono - mix of berserker and some commander (or minstrel for total heal overkill)Mirage - Viper

RaidsThis is where you will be the most pigeonholed as far as restrictions. As support mesmer or even better tank mesmer you are currently almost guaranteed a spot in raids groups due to the vast lack of tanks and chronos.

Mesmer - berserker for power core, works but you might not get taken as dps in PUGsChrono - berserker with commander mix (or minstrel) for support/tank roleMirage - Viper but not ideal on every boss and you might not get taken on certain bosses as damage dealer in PUGs

WvWHighly dependent on what you want to play. For big Zerg vs Zerg fights you definitely want Trailblazer (as Mirage) or Minstrel (as front line support chrono). Power works too as back line poker but you might get replaced for a more useful class in more organized squads. I'd definitely give this one to Trailblazer preferred as main choice.

--------------------------------------So what does all this tell you: Mesmer is expensive to gear.

Here is what it boils down to: if you want to play a damage dealer but are afraid you might not get taken along thus opting for getting your support gear first, you'll be spending a lot of time playing a role you might not enjoy. Go Viper or Trailblazer depending on how much fractals and raids you want to do. Especially fractals require ascended armor, raids you can get by with exotic.

If you enjoy playing chrono and are willing to play the occasional tank/support go for berserker with commander gear and fill in your condition gear later (use cheap condi stuff until then).

EDIT: don't let open world be your deciding factor. Exotic condi gear like dire, rabid or carrion will take of everything in open world just fine.

The weapons you use to provide quickness and alacrity are power based.

You'll also need to run Firebrand or Leadership runes in your armor. Those stats don't work on Viper gear without taking a serious hit in performance.

It would work, especially on fractals where you get 15% bonus from potions and fractal mastery. In raids you definitely would be struggling to reach cap boon duration. It again would work but you'd take a hit of performance in either area.

Running Viper armor with Leadership/Firebrand runes would be inefficient for damage.Running Viper armor with Renegade runes would leave you short on boon duration.
